That hypothesis >>> is supported by the error that's raised when I unset pdv and pv immediately >>> after the loop. > > This is almost exactly the same situation as: > > foreach foo {bar baz} { > proc p_$foo {} { > puts $foo > } > } > p_bar > p_baz > > Try it in tclsh. (Variants are slightly different only in that they > automagically bring all global variables into scope. Thus you get pv with its > current value instead of a "no such variable" error.) > >>> If so, is there a cleaner and not much more complex way to do loop-based >>> variant/subport declaration such that at least the loop variables are >>> undefined outside of the loop? Unsetting the variables works but isn't very >>> elegant and too easy to forget. >>> >>> R. >> >> The boost port shows a typical example of using "eval" and "subst" to ensure >> the variable values are substituted immediately. > > That sounds overly complicated (there should be almost no reason to use eval, > ever.) Quotes instead of braces would allow variable substitution in the > variant body.
